Sleeping in on the weekend feels like recovery, but it can quietly shift your body clock and make Monday feel heavier than it needs to. In this episode, Justin explains how inconsistent wake times create mild “social jet lag,” why your body wakes better with rhythm, and how one simple weekend rule can protect your energy for the week ahead.
